在html中嵌入js,需要将js代码使用<script>标签包起来
时间: 2023-11-14 07:04:21 浏览: 35
是的,如果你想在 HTML 中嵌入 JavaScript 代码,需要将 JavaScript 代码放在 `<script>` 标签中。例如:
```
<!DOCTYPE html>
<html>
<head>
<title>My Website</title>
</head>
<body>
<h1>Welcome to my website!</h1>
<script>
// JavaScript code goes here
alert("Hello, world!");
</script>
</body>
</html>
```
在上面的例子中,JavaScript 代码 `alert("Hello, world!")` 被放在了 `<script>` 标签中。当浏览器解析这个 HTML 文件时,就会执行这段 JavaScript 代码。
相关问题
请帮我把上述代码在HTML文件中使用<script>标签嵌入JavaScript代码。
好的,下面是把上述代码在HTML文件中使用`<script>`标签嵌入JavaScript代码的例子:
```html
<!DOCTYPE html>
<html>
<head>
<title>对话框示例</title>
<meta charset="UTF-8">
</head>
<body>
<button onclick="showAlert()">提示对话框</button>
<button onclick="showConfirm()">确认对话框</button>
<button onclick="showPrompt()">输入对话框</button>
<script>
function showAlert(){
alert("这是一个提示对话框!");
}
function showConfirm(){
if(confirm("是否确定删除该文件?")){
// 用户点击了“确定”按钮
}else{
// 用户点击了“取消”按钮
}
}
function showPrompt(){
let name = prompt("请输入你的姓名:");
if(name){
alert("你好," + name + "!");
}else{
alert("请填写你的姓名!");
}
}
</script>
</body>
</html>
```
在这个例子中,我们在`<body>`标签中添加了三个按钮,每个按钮都绑定了一个JavaScript函数,分别用于显示提示对话框、确认对话框和输入对话框。这些函数的定义在`<script>`标签中,通过`onclick`属性与按钮关联起来。当用户点击按钮时,相应的JavaScript函数就会被调用。
注意,这里的`<script>`标签需要放在HTML文件的`<head>`或`<body>`标签中,以便浏览器能够正确解析JavaScript代码。
使用<script>标记把一小段脚本程序嵌入HTML页面,并在浏览器中显示它的结果。
好的,以下是一个例子:
首先,我们需要在 HTML 文档中添加一个 `<script>` 标签,如下所示:
```html
<!DOCTYPE html>
<html>
<head>
<title>示例</title>
</head>
<body>
<script>
// 这里是 JavaScript 代码
var message = "Hello, World!";
alert(message);
</script>
</body>
</html>
```
在这个例子中,我们在 `<script>` 标签中添加了一些 JavaScript 代码。这段代码定义了一个变量 `message`,并将其赋值为字符串 "Hello, World!"。然后,使用 `alert()` 函数在浏览器中显示了这个消息。
当你在浏览器中打开这个 HTML 文档时,它会执行 `<script>` 标签中的 JavaScript 代码,并显示一个弹出窗口,其中包含消息 "Hello, World!"。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)